B.Tech, Computer Science and Engineering at JK Lakshmipat University Jaipur in 2022
Jklu once had some great great facilities but most of them have left in the recent times. Despite that the faculty to student ratio is good like even for one class they will provide you with 2 faculties for each subject and facilities here are mostly very approachable and ready to help students to their maximum capacity. Some faculties might come across as very strict during classes but when reached out they will be the sweetest ones. Mathematics faculties here are the best. Ms. Manushi, jaya gupta, umesh gupta sir are some great faculties. Mr. Kshitiz verma is the best faculty at jklu. He is someone who is always ready to help his students and guide them through life. Same goes with mrs. Renu jain, she is always approachable and with her experience she wants her students to excel in everything. Mr. Devendra bhavsar sir's knowledge is unmatched he might come across as a very rude prof but his teaching style is just fabulous. HP sir is the sweetest of all and the best mentor one can have. Some teachers I won't take the names but are very biased and might use some personal grudges while marking you. But cmmon they are everywhere. At jklu each semester there are 2 mid terms and an end term and throughout the semester they have ongoing assignments or quizzes each week which makes it easier for students to retain during the times of exams. Exams are mid level neither too hard not too easy. An average student can definitely clear them by studying for 2 days. 1 out of 15 students fail to clear the exams. Course curriculum is very relevant and up to date and literally useful and sufficient for even gate level
